Global Income Tax liability in case of Resident Indian

837 views 1 replies

One of our client went to UK for employment and earned and received salary there. The salary received there is taxed in UK. HE is present in India for more than 182 days during the previous year.

Issues :

1.Is income earned and received in UK  taxable in India ? If taxable is there any tax credit allowed u/s 90/91?

2. Can we consider only Salary earned in India during the previous year for filing Income tax returns during the previous year. ? 

Replies (1)

Hi Sir, you need to file the return with global income as he is a ordinary resident of India, and for claiming tax credit as per provisions of section 90 / 91, first of all plz see whether Tax has been paid in UK on such salary earned, if yes then check whether there is any bilateral agreement with UK otherwise go for lower rate of tax charged in both the countries.
